A BILL to amend and reenact § 24.2-1007 of the Code of Virginia, relating to elections; offenses; soliciting or accepting bribe to influence or procure voter registration; penalty.

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Virginia:

1. That § 24.2-1007 of the Code of Virginia is amended and reenacted as follows:

§ 24.2-1007. Soliciting or accepting bribe to influence or procure vote or registration.

A. No person shall solicit or accept directly or indirectly any money or any thing of value to influence his or another's (i) vote in any election or (ii) decision to register to vote. Any person violating the provisions of this section shall be is guilty of a Class 1 misdemeanor.

B. This section shall not be construed to apply to any of the following:

1. Transportation to or from a voting or voter registration location;

2. Items of de minimis value that are not cash or cash equivalents; or,

3. Granting time off to an employee to vote or register to vote.

C. This section applies to any election and to any method used by a political party for selection of its nominees and for selection of delegates to its conventions and meetings.
